Binding:
Quarter parchment with brocade paper over scaleboards.
Paper:
Brocade: negative floral, fruit, and acanthus design with gold over multi-color stenciled paper
Collector's Notes:
The brocade paper turns in irregularly over the pastedowns and overall the covering fits the textblock rather wonkily. Perhaps it was intended as a sort of repair covering to consolidate a partially loosened or damaged binding, probably over another quarter parchment binding based on the ledge visible/tactile underneath the present covering.
